About in Chichicastenango
The town is lying on the crests of mountaintops at an altitude of 7,000 ft. and is located about three hours from Antigua or Guatemala City. It is home to what is surely the most colorful native market in Central America. The famous handicraft market of Chichicastenango draws not only the K’iche’ Maya but vendors from all over Guatemala.
Another major attraction is the colonial church of Santo Tomas next to the market. The steps originally to a temple of the pre-Hispanic Maya civilization remain venerated. Shamans (Mayan spiritual leaders) still use it for their rituals, burning incense and candles.
